An extended and well-presented four-bedroom semi-detached family home in excess of 1,820 sq.ft. Offering generously proportioned interiors across three floors, perfect for the growing family. This lovely family home benefits from a garage, off-street parking, attractive rear and front gardens, and is ideally placed for a number of excellent schools, transport links and local amenities.

The ground floor comprises an entrance hallway with a cloak cupboard, a front aspect living room with a feature fireplace and a large bay window, and a spacious family/dining room with a feature log burner, a skylight and French doors opening out to the garden. The kitchen features a variety of modern fitted units, an integrated double oven, space for free-standing appliances and a door opening outside.

To the first floor there are three well-appointed bedrooms and a family bathroom with a bath and a shower. The second floor hosts a further spacious principal bedroom with three Velux windows and an ensuite WC.

Externally, there is a well-maintained rear garden with a patio area. A garage with off-street parking can be accessed via a gate at the rear of the garden, and via a service road. To the front of the property is a garden and side access to the rear garden.

Picturesque Croxley Green provides the perfect backdrop as it offers village charm in the rural suburbs of Hertfordshire. The property is within easy reach of Croxley Green and Rickmansworth town centres with its wide range of boutique shops, coffee houses, restaurants and the major supermarkets. The Metropolitan and Chiltern line train services connects you to London Baker Street, Marylebone Station and beyond. The M25 motorway is available at both junctions 17 and 18 connecting you to the national motorway network. Major London airports are also within reach. The area is well served for good quality private and state schools for all ages.
